uglifruit wrote: Fri Oct 06, 2023 8:36 am Pete Cooke's Brainstorm - with both players controlling their own 'line' trying to manoeuvre the ball to their own goal, or co-op.

Splat with two zippys
These two would be great..! :dance :dance

I think Brainstorm would have to be a co-op, as the score is increased/decreased whenever a ball moves into a coloured square, so it's not really attributable to any player. But I reckon it'd work well as you could work together to trap it.

Splat could work a bit like a lot of 2D top-down racers (like Micro Machines) where if a player goes off the screen they lose a life.

Nitrowing wrote: Thu Oct 05, 2023 7:24 pm i could go for OutRun, top/bottom split
See, the problem here is that the OG OutRun was already as slow as a brick swimming in a reservoir in superglue. To manage two displays (and yes, I know they're a 50/50 split) is going to slow down it even further, with the CPU really straining to manage two players, two landscapes, two scores, representing traffic in each screen (and keeping it consistent when both cars are near each other), etc.

The genie/wizard/fairy/whatever has been nice in his/her wish to us, but it's all software-based, there can be no hardware enhancements, it's all for vanilla Spectrum models.

That said, I like the discussion of networked Interface 1s. And then I guess there'd be lots of opportunities from the set-up @Joefish did for his multi-player Gnash Man Party where two live screens can be output from a Spectrum +2. That's witchcraft, that is.
